When/Where: 8 p.m., Friday; Montalvo Arts Center, 15400 Montalvo Rd., Saratoga.
Why Go: If you like the sound of classical Cuba and want to imagine the tropical breezes that come along with old-school tropical music, you'll love the sound of this seven-piece band, Septeto Nacional Ignacio Piñeiro de Cuba. Cubans consider the band part of their national patrimony—they don't get out of Cuba that often, so take advantage of this opportunity to hear the music that will make you want to get out of your seat and move!
Pricing: $27 to $35

When/Where: 3 p.m., Sunday; , 16330 Los Gatos Blvd.
Why Go: Do you ever long to hear the music of Benny Goodman, Artie Shaw, Duke Ellington and others from the Big Band era? Well, this Sunday is a chance to hear the big-band sound once again. The 65-piece California Pops Orchestra will offer its musical tribute and will be joined by the Black Tie Jazz Band, too, for some of its numbers.
Pricing: $10-$35
